LONDON – Underpinned by the rising demand for advanced materials from various end-use sectors, graphene will likely outstrip other nanomaterials, particularly in energy storage as well as electronics applications. Novel graphene applications are coming onto the market. China is predicted to bring new graphene products to the consumer electronics sector in 2014. The majority of electronics companies and Li-ion batteries’ producers, especially in APAC, make significant efforts in graphene research. For instance, XG Sciences serves more than 600 customers in different graphene application areas; in 2012, the company generated revenues worth USD 4 million.
Many of the current and potential applications of advanced materials can be taken by graphete in the upcoming years, given the enhanced properties of the product and also greater ease of production and handling. At present, the value of the global graphene market varies between USD 13 million and USD 15 million. At the same time, the market value is poised to increase considerably in the next decade.
